在网页设计中,动态切换元素是提升用户体验的重要手段之一。jQuery作为一款流行的JavaScript库,提供了丰富的功能来帮助开发者轻松实现网页元素的动态切换。本文将详细介绍jQuery切换技巧,帮...
在网页设计中,动态切换元素是提升用户体验的重要手段之一。jQuery作为一款流行的JavaScript库,提供了丰富的功能来帮助开发者轻松实现网页元素的动态切换。本文将详细介绍jQuery切换技巧,帮助您提升网页的交互性和用户体验。
在深入探讨切换技巧之前,我们先来了解一下jQuery的基本概念。
jQuery是一个快速、小型且功能丰富的JavaScript库。它简化了HTML文档的遍历、事件处理、动画和Ajax操作。
jQuery选择器用于选择HTML元素。它们与CSS选择器非常相似,但提供了更多的功能。
jQuery提供了一系列方法来操作DOM元素,例如.hide(), .show(), .toggle()等。
下面我们将详细介绍几种常用的jQuery切换技巧。
使用.show()和.hide()方法可以轻松地显示和隐藏元素。
// 显示元素
$("#element").show();
// 隐藏元素
$("#element").hide();.toggle()方法可以切换元素的显示和隐藏状态。
// 切换显示和隐藏
$("#element").toggle();使用.fadeIn(), .fadeOut(), .fadeTo()等方法可以实现元素的渐显、渐隐和渐变效果。
// 渐显元素
$("#element").fadeIn();
// 渐隐元素
$("#element").fadeOut();
// 渐变元素
$("#element").fadeTo("slow", 0.5);.slideToggle(), .slideUp(), .slideDown()方法可以实现元素的滑动切换效果。
// 滑动切换
$("#element").slideToggle();
// 向上滑动
$("#element").slideUp();
// 向下滑动
$("#element").slideDown();通过绑定事件,可以在特定情况下触发元素的切换。
// 绑定点击事件,点击时切换显示和隐藏
$("#element").click(function() { $(this).toggle();
});以下是一个简单的实战案例,演示如何使用jQuery实现一个点击按钮切换图片的效果。
图片切换案例
在这个案例中,我们使用了.slideToggle()方法来实现图片的切换效果。
本文介绍了jQuery切换技巧,包括显示和隐藏元素、动画切换、滑动切换以及事件触发切换等。通过掌握这些技巧,您可以轻松实现网页元素的动态切换,提升用户体验。希望本文对您有所帮助!